An RGB strip light is really intended for display of "any" color, by finely varying the intensity of the three primary colors using "pulse width modulation" - but this is a DIFFERENT PWM than what is used to control Jaguars and servos. The PWM outputs of the Sidecar won't work for you.

This year, the fpga was updated to do PWM on the digital outputs. I know this is in the LabVIEW library. I'm not sure if it got into C++ or Java.
